why don't you just start your business from the place you are living at the moment? I guess you have to aquire new clients or you want to offer your apps via Aples appstore.

You can just start it with your name and local address and as soon as there is some interest in your product in a special country, you can check if it is necessary to set up a local firm or not.

Many entrepreneurs set up a firm before there is any real business and then they have to do a lot of bureaucratic things before they earn 1 cent. 

I always recommend to start the business and then set up a firm when the idea works! As a German citizen you need a local address and then you can start a 1 man company (Einzelfirma)  within 1 day, without any problem.

You can also think about contacting an existing firm for a cooperation. Then you an aquire clients with the name and reputation of a running company, which should help you.
